CAVEY, Bernard W.
of Kalamazoo
Bernard Wesley Cavey, age 93, passed away Friday, June 9, 2017 in Kalamazoo, MI. Bernard was born September 30, 1923 in Western Port, MD, to the late Michael and Pearl (Jacobs) Cavey. He was united in marriage to Viola Fairfield on January 3, 1942. Bernard served in the U.S. Army Air Force, during WWII, from March of 1943 until honorably discharged in December of 1945. He was a member of the Bethlehem Baptist Church for many years. For over 37 years he was employed as a millwright with Allied Paper Company and several years with the City of Kalamazoo Department of Public Utilities . Bernard is survived by his wife of 75 years, Viola Cavey; children, Nancy (George) Geoddaeus, Diane (Ron) Meyers and Bruce (Carol) Cavey; 18 grandchildren; several great grandchildren and great-great-grandchildren; and many nieces and nephews. Bernard was preceded in death by siblings, Michael, Mary, Francis and Pearl.
